Dambuster Studios and Deep Silver have brought forward the release of Dead Island 2 after confirming the highly-anticipated game has gone gold.
- READ MORE: 12 upcoming games to get excited for in 2023
Dead Island 2 is the long-awaited follow-up to 2011’s action role-playing game Dead Island. The sequel was originally announced in 2014, with Dambuster taking over development in 2019.
Last November, the game was delayed to April 28 2023 to allow developers time “to make sure we can launch a game we’re proud to launch”.
Deep Silver has now confirmed that Dead Island 2 has gone gold, and the release date has been brought forward. “You asked for it, you got it. Dead Island 2 went gold and it’s coming out a week early,” said the tweet announcing the news.
